I always use players with high pace/acceleration stats. Valon Behrami is a favorite from 07, but he's not quite as good in 08. He had 20 pace, 20 acceleration, 20 strength, high agility, jumping, crossing, and dribbling. He absolutely destroyed tired defenses with this combo!

I find pace and acceleration to be really important in having an effective super sub. Often means they can run around/through defences when they are becoming tired. Obviously finishing and the related abilities are also important or else he'll just come on and give a few fans behind the goals a souvenir ball to take home with them as they leave

I've got a super sub at the mo, his last name is Stranger (forgot his first name) and he's quick, with average/weak heading and finishing (12/12) but brilliant composure, decisions, bravery basically all good mental stats and +14 for all physicals (pace/acc = 16/17), he's scored 8 goals coming off the bench in 15 or so games (5 or so as starter where he sucked).
